Hancock Fabrics ultimately went out of business completely and closed all 185 of its stores nationwide in 2016, signalling the end of over-niched big-box retailers. Joyce Leslie. WebHerman's World of Sporting Goods – went bankrupt in 1993 and closed in 1996. Just for Feet – bankrupt in 1999, acquired by Footstar, final stores closed in 2004. Koenig Sporting Goods – filed for bankruptcy in 1997, 27 of 40 stores sold to Woolworth [33] MC Sports – filed for bankruptcy and closed in 2024.

Diet Pepsi was super popular in the 1990s, but sales have fallen … Web28 jun. 2024 · If the business goes into examinership, liquidation, or receivership, you will be treated as an ’unsecured creditor’. A creditor is someone the company owes money to. If you have paid for items that the business has not delivered yet, for example a sofa, and it goes out of business, then you are a creditor as they owe you money. should a 8 year old get a phone https://arodeck.com

Web10 mei 2024 · For example, you can start your sale with all items being discounted by 25 percent. As the sale goes on, you can increase your discount to 50 percent and 75 percent. Some going-out-of-business sales even discount their wares by 80 or 90 percent to ensure they liquidate all their inventory. WebBrooks Brothers. Founded: 1818. Filed for bankruptcy: July 8, 2024. The brand that for generations defined the American way of dressing for success — especially the American male executive way — faced strong headwinds as people increasingly dressed down for the office and then, with the pandemic, stopped going entirely. Web7 jul. 2024 · That means goods can end up costing more than they did before the going-out-of-business sale began. Liquidation firms generally don’t honor gift certificates, coupons or store credits.
